Indian badminton star PV Sindhu Ended a long wait of two years by winning the Japan Open 2026 title. With this historic victory, she also became the first Indian player to win the Japan Open title. However, behind this brilliant comeback, not only hard training and discipline but also the legendary batsman of the Indian cricket team. Virat Kohli There was also an important advice, which gave a new direction to both Sindhu’s thinking and self-confidence.
Sindhu, who was suffering from continuous poor performance and injuries, was under mental pressure regarding her game. During this time, he wanted to know from Virat Kohli how he pulled himself out of the difficult phase of not being able to score a century for a long time. Virat’s answer was very simple but inspiring. She asked Sindhu to start enjoying the game again and focus on the connection with the game rather than the results.
This advice proved decisive for Sindhu. Her husband Venkat Dutta Sai said that on the advice of doctors, Sindhu took some rest after suffering a ligament injury in her leg. After this he was taken to a sports performance center in Atlanta, USA, where special work was done on rehabilitation and mental strength.
He said that the whole effort was aimed at bringing back the same old enthusiasm and joy for badminton in Sindhu. Virat Kohli’s words kept resonating in his mind that enjoyment of the game is the biggest key to best performance.
Her 13-member support team also played an important role in Sindhu’s comeback. Fitness experts, physiotherapists, trainers and family members worked together to improve his physical and mental levels. The entire team became emotional after winning the title by defeating Akane Yamaguchi of Japan in the final of Japan Open.
The team also made effective use of sports science. Analysis of performance data revealed that Sindhu’s aggressive game had declined after the Paris Olympics and she was taking more efforts than before to win each point. Apart from this, there was also a decline in the ability to take decisions on the court. All these aspects were worked out scientifically.
Before the tournament, Sindhu paid special attention to her fitness and lost about three and a half kilograms of weight. A balanced diet, regular exercise and mental strength helped him perform at his best again. After winning the title, his team celebrated this achievement.
